Description
English: Formal half-length portrait of Everett Maltisen sitting in a chair and turned to the right, and wearing a uniform. "Everett Maltisen" (written on the bottom of image). Note on reverse side reads: "Capt. L. Mass. Inf. Vol."
Title: Everett Maltisen (Union veteran).
Date circa 1870
